Product Overview: SST39VF3201C-70-4I-EKE
The SST39VF3201C-70-4I-EKE is a high-quality, reliable flash memory device from Microchip Technology, designed to provide flexible and durable storage solutions for a wide range of applications. This non-volatile memory product is a member of the 39 Series Flash family, which is known for its high performance and endurance.
Key Features
- Memory Size: The device offers a substantial storage capacity of 32 Mbit (4M x 8-bit), making it suitable for storing firmware, boot code, and other critical data.
- Speed: With an access time of 70 ns, it provides swift data access, ensuring efficient operation and quick read capabilities for embedded systems.
- Interface: The parallel interface allows for easy integration with a wide variety of microcontrollers and processors, providing a straightforward connection for data transfer.
- Operating Temperature Range: The industrial temperature range of -40°C to +85°C ensures reliable operation under extreme environmental conditions, making it suitable for industrial and automotive applications.
- Supply Voltage: Operating at a voltage range of 2.7V to 3.6V, the SST39VF3201C-70-4I-EKE is optimized for low-power applications.
- Package: Housed in a 48-lead TSOP (Thin Small Outline Package), it offers a compact footprint for space-constrained designs.
- Endurance: The device is rated for a minimum of 100,000 erase and program cycles, ensuring long-term reliability for applications that require frequent data updates.
- Data Retention: It provides a minimum data retention period of 20 years, offering a stable storage solution over extended periods.
